Libertex Review – What to expect from the broker

Libertex is a Stocks and CFD Broker that has been operating since 2012 (the Libertex group has been operating since 1997). The company features on its trading platform CFDs on stocks, indices, commodities, cryptocurrencies and ETFs. Libertex is a trading name of Indication Investments Ltd, a company that is regulated and overseen in Cyprus by the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) license number 164/12. Real trading at Libertex is possible with the minimum deposit of € 100. The Libertex website is available in English, German, Spanish, Portuguese, Italian, Dutch, French, and Polish.

Libertex Trading Platforms

For CFD trading Libertex offers three trading platforms; MT4, MT5 and Libertex trading platform. The former platform needs probably no introduction as it is one of the most popular forex CFD trading platforms out there (43 available currency pairs). The latter is an in-house built platform where you can trade 300+ trading assets (49 of which are CFDs on cryptocurrencies).

Libertex regulation

Indication Investments Ltd is authorized and regulated under the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ission under license number 164/12.

The CySEC regulation gives Libertex the right to provide cross-border services to other members of the European Economic Area.
